10 Tips For Getting a Hard-to-Get National Park Backcountry Permit

WebAt Grand Canyon National Park, thousands vie for the chance to spend a night below the rim — the backcountry office received more than 18,000 written permit requests in 2016, denying nearly half of the lot. While frustrating at times, the permit system is there for good reason. With a little know-how, you can hit the trail with permit in hand. WebThe Grand Canyon’s vast wilderness and variety of trails offer the opportunity to embark on a classic and rewarding backpacking trip. There are 358 miles (576.1 km) of established hiking trails with 126 miles (202.8 km) maintained. That is plenty of space to get out and away from it all, if you know the right trails. Use Areas and their corresponding codes are the means by which the Grand Canyon Backcountry Office determines how many people will be in which sections of the Park on any given night. "Use Areas" are short descriptive names for the specific sections of the Park, and each Use Area has a corresponding "Code" comprised of either ...
